void ac_fill_feature_info(struct radeon_info *info, const struct drm_amdgpu_info_device *device_info)
{
info->r600_has_virtual_memory = true;
info->has_userptr = !info->is_virtio;
info->has_syncobj = true;
info->has_fence_to_handle = true;
info->has_eqaa_surface_allocator = info->gfx_level < GFX11;
info->cpdma_prefetch_writes_memory = info->gfx_level <= GFX8;
/* On GFX8-9, CP DMA doesn't support NULL PRT pages:
* it doesn't read 0 and doesn't discard writes, causing GPU hangs.
*/
info->cp_dma_supports_sparse = info->gfx_level >= GFX10;
/* Disable sparse mappings on GFX6 due to VM faults in CP DMA. Enable them once
* these faults are mitigated in software.
* Disable sparse mappings on GFX7-8 due to GPU hangs in the VK CTS,
* except Polaris where it happens to work "well enough".
* Enable them when these are investigated and fixed in the driver.
*/
info->has_sparse = info->family >= CHIP_POLARIS10;
info->has_sparse_image_3d = info->gfx_level >= GFX7;
info->has_sparse_image_standard_3d = info->gfx_level >= GFX9;
info->has_sparse_unaligned_mip_size = info->gfx_level >= GFX7;
info->has_gpuvm_fault_query = info->drm_minor >= 55;
info->has_tmz_support = device_info->ids_flags & AMDGPU_IDS_FLAGS_TMZ;
info->uses_kernel_cu_mask = false; /* Not implemented in the kernel. */
/* On GFX8, the TBA/TMA registers can be configured from the userspace.
* On GFX9+, they are privileged registers and they need to be configured
* from the kernel but it's not suppported yet.
*/
info->has_trap_handler_support = info->gfx_level == GFX8;
/* The mere presence of CLEAR_STATE in the IB causes random GPU hangs on GFX6. CLEAR_STATE
* causes GPU hangs with the radeon kernel driver, so only enable GFX7 CLEAR_STATE on amdgpu.
* GFX11+ supports CLEAR_STATE, but we have decided not to use it.
*/
info->has_clear_state = info->gfx_level >= GFX7 && info->gfx_level < GFX11;
info->has_distributed_tess =
info->gfx_level >= GFX10 || (info->gfx_level >= GFX8 && info->max_se >= 2);
info->has_dcc_constant_encode =
info->family == CHIP_RAVEN2 || info->family == CHIP_RENOIR || info->gfx_level >= GFX10;
/* TC-compat HTILE is only available on GFX8-GFX11.5.
*
* There are issues with TC-compatible HTILE on Tonga (and Iceland is the same design), and
* documented bug workarounds don't help. For example, this fails:
* piglit/bin/tex-miplevel-selection 'texture()' 2DShadow -auto
*/
info->has_tc_compatible_htile = info->gfx_level >= GFX8 && info->gfx_level < GFX12 &&
info->family != CHIP_TONGA && info->family != CHIP_ICELAND;
info->has_etc_support = info->family == CHIP_STONEY || info->family == CHIP_VEGA10 ||
info->family == CHIP_RAVEN || info->family == CHIP_RAVEN2;
info->has_rbplus = info->family == CHIP_STONEY || info->gfx_level >= GFX9;
/* Some chips have RB+ registers, but don't support RB+. Those must
* always disable it.
*/
info->rbplus_allowed =
info->has_rbplus &&
(info->family == CHIP_STONEY || info->family == CHIP_VEGA12 || info->family == CHIP_RAVEN ||
info->family == CHIP_RAVEN2 || info->family == CHIP_RENOIR || info->gfx_level >= GFX10_3);
info->has_out_of_order_rast =
info->gfx_level >= GFX8 && info->gfx_level <= GFX9 && info->max_se >= 2;
info->has_load_ctx_reg_pkt =
info->gfx_level >= GFX9 || (info->gfx_level >= GFX8 && info->me_fw_feature >= 41);
/* Support for GFX10.3 was added with F32_ME_FEATURE_VERSION_31 but the
* feature version wasn't bumped.
*/
info->has_32bit_predication = info->gfx_level >= GFX11 ||
(info->gfx_level >= GFX10 &&
info->me_fw_feature >= 32) ||
(info->gfx_level == GFX9 &&
info->me_fw_feature >= 52);
/* SDMA v1.0-3.x (GFX6-8) can't ignore page faults on unmapped sparse resources. */
info->sdma_supports_sparse = info->sdma_ip_version >= SDMA_4_0;
/* SDMA v5.0+ (GFX10+) supports DCC and HTILE, but Navi 10 has issues with it according to PAL. */
info->sdma_supports_compression = info->sdma_ip_version >= SDMA_5_0 && info->family != CHIP_NAVI10 && info->family != CHIP_GFX1013;
/* GFX6 supports IB2, but not chaining inside IB2. See waCpIb2ChainingUnsupported in PAL */
info->can_chain_ib2 = info->gfx_level >= GFX7;
/* CDNA starting with GFX940 shouldn't use CP DMA. */
info->has_cp_dma = info->has_graphics || info->family < CHIP_GFX940;
/* The kernel code translating tiling flags into a modifier was wrong
* until .58.
*/
info->gfx12_supports_display_dcc = info->gfx_level >= GFX12 && info->drm_minor >= 58;
/* AMDGPU always enables DCC compressed writes when a BO is moved back to
* VRAM until .60.
*/
info->gfx12_supports_dcc_write_compress_disable = info->gfx_level >= GFX12 && info->drm_minor >= 60;
/* AMDGPU 3.59+ clears VRAM on allocations by default. */
info->has_default_zerovram_support = info->drm_minor >= 59;
info->has_image_opcodes = debug_get_bool_option("AMD_IMAGE_OPCODES",
info->has_graphics || info->family < CHIP_GFX940);
info->mesh_fast_launch_2 = info->gfx_level >= GFX11;
/* WARNING: Register shadowing decreases performance by up to 50% on GFX11 with current FW. */
info->has_kernelq_reg_shadowing = device_info->ids_flags & AMDGPU_IDS_FLAGS_PREEMPTION &&
info->gfx_level < GFX11 &&
!(info->userq_ip_mask & (1 << AMD_IP_GFX));
if (info->gfx_level >= GFX12) {
info->has_set_context_pairs = true;
info->has_set_sh_pairs = true;
info->has_set_uconfig_pairs = true;
} else if (info->gfx_level >= GFX11 && info->has_dedicated_vram) {
info->has_set_context_pairs_packed = true;
info->has_set_sh_pairs_packed = info->has_kernelq_reg_shadowing;
}
}
